executiveThanks Phil. I'm pleased to be here to talk about the results for 2022. Despite pressures in the capital markets, last year, multifamily residential fundamentals in Canada were the strongest we've seen in Killam's history. And with that, we achieved record high occupancy and acceleration in rent growth. This translated into strong financial results for the year, including 3.7% growth in funds from operation per unit, 3.3% growth in adjusted funds from operation units -- per unit and 4.7% same-property net operating income growth. We continue to grow our portfolio with $119 million of acquisitions, including properties in Halifax, Wells, Vancouver Island and Waterloo. We ended the year with $4.8 billion in assets. This past year was the largest year for developments since we started the development program in 2010. Killam's completed a total of -- value of $243 million in developments last year, $152 million represents our ownership interest in those assets. The [ two imperial assets ] that we completed were in Ottawa and Mississauga and they're exceptional additions to our portfolio. These -- the development program is a really unique one that distinguishes Killam from its peers and allows us to add assets in our portfolio in the most desirable markets and create value to unitholders. The financial results from 2022 adds to Killam's long-term success of growing earnings on an annual basis. Funds from operations, or FFO per unit, is one of our primary financial measures. And over the last 5 years, we've achieved FFO per unit growth -- compound annual growth rate of 4.2%. We've also grown adjusted funds from operations. AFFO per unit. So AFFO takes out the capital requirements to maintain the portfolio as well as a bit of noise around commercial leasing. But overall, we've had strong AFFO per unit and an improving AFFO payout ratio. So we look at the distribution. So our payout ratio in 2022 was 75% compared to 82% just 2 years earlier. So this means more of Killam's earnings are being reinvested into our growth strategy while we continue to pay out -- a unit -- distribution to our unitholders, which currently sits at $0.70 per unit on an annual basis. Growing earnings from our existing $4.8 billion portfolio is an absolute priority in terms of growing funds from operation per unit and -- one of -- another one of our key financial metrics. So as you can see here, we had strong NOI growth from our same property portfolio. A reminder that our same property portfolio represents those assets that we would have owned prior to the beginning of 2021. So it allows a very -- it's a like-for-like comparison in terms of the performance of that asset base, taking away acquisitions and development activity. So overall, we achieved 4.7% NOI growth, exceeding our target for the year, which was set originally at 2% to 3%. So this reflects strong top line growth at 5%, which we attribute to record high occupancy and increasing rental rates. So rental rates were up 3.5% during the year. This includes 10% increase on rents when units turned and new tenants moved into the properties, which would have been the highest that we have seen historically. We also saw a reduction in rental incentives, and this was having seen Alberta and New Zealand markets come back to life last year, which we were -- where we were previously issuing incentives, which was in line with the market. Same property operating expense, as you can see, at 5.4% were high last year. This reflects the inflationary environment, and in particular, the high cost of natural gas, oil and propane. So those commodity costs resulted in a 13.3% increase in fuel expense for the year. Relatively low increases from our general operating costs and property taxes helped to offset this. We also ended the year with debt as a percentage of total assets at 45.3%. We've been most focused on maintaining a healthy balance sheet, as you can see, with the consistency in terms of our debt levels over the last number of years, and we're benefiting from the conservative debt metrics in this higher interest rate environment. I'm pleased to report that Killam's mortgage financing program remained consistent throughout the volatility of last year with strong support from our lenders and with the continued ability to up finance on mortgage renewals. And we expect this friendly lending environment to continue for Killam, and we expect to further reduce our debt levels in 2023. On Wednesday evening, we released our financial and operating results for the first quarter of 2023, which included funds from operation growth of 4.2%, achieving $0.25 per unit in the first quarter. This growth was primarily attributable to earnings from our same-property portfolio and as well as the lease-up of the developments that we completed last year. Growth in revenue continues to be an important contributor to both our net operating income growth and our FFO per unit growth. You can see that NOI that we achieved in Q1 was 6.3% with 5.4% top line growth. Occupancy for the quarter was a record high, 98.6%, and we achieved 14.3% rent growth on those units that turned in the quarter. With these strong results, we've restated our net operating income forecast for the year to exceed 5%. And that compared to where we started the year in January, where we were forecasting 3% to 5%. So that's a story of strong top line growth as well as natural gas costs having come down in '23 compared to where they were expected to be. So a very strong start to the year, and we look forward to updating you again with our second quarter results in August.

executiveThank you, Phil, and good morning, everyone. So we know that more than half the energy atypical building uses is the heat the building. And for years, we heated it with -- heated buildings with oil and gas. And many of those buildings have single pane windows, they leak warm air, they're not well insulated. And so those buildings require a lot of energy to heat. And in the past, we've been able to do so without much consideration for the price of gas or even greenhouse gas emissions. And historically, we definitely have an account for the price of carbon. And of course, times have changed. And so we now build our buildings more efficiently, and we try to conserve energy overall. But our next step in that evolution to -- is to electrify our buildings to significantly reduce or even eliminate the use of oil or natural gas. And so electrification takes advantage of an increasingly clean electrical grid to heat buildings and domestic hot water, thereby reducing our carbon intensity, lowering operating costs and hedging against future carbon pricing. And while it will be easier to just -- in the near term to discontinue to use fossil fuels. We know it's only a matter of time before more stringent building and energy code requirements will actually require electrification. But more than that, it's about doing the right thing for our tenants and for our investors and for the planet. And any steps we take towards electrification are steps towards carbon neutrality, which is our ultimate goal. So if we take the Kay for example, which we opened last year, it uses an electrical geothermal system for heating and cooling. And here, we're targeting 32% reduction in energy use and a 47% -- 47% fewer emissions when compared to atypical building that uses natural gas or Civic 66, which we opened just this spring, which took electrification one step further. So it uses geothermal for heating and cooling. We have additional heat pumps that produce domestic hot water, and we produce some of our own electricity on-site with PV solar panels on the roof. And so you can see the improvement or the evolution -- in fact we're now aiming for a 52% reduction in energy use and 67% fewer emissions. Despite the success of those 2 buildings, the Kay and Civic 66, both of those buildings still require small gas boilers to supplement the electric system -- but since electrification technology is evolving so quickly. It means that we can now target a completely electric building. So in Waterloo, at the cart, which we've just -- which is just now under construction, about to come out of the ground, we first said great. We will do another geothermal system. But the geothermal system, of course, relies on deep wells that deposit heat in the winter and bring it back in the summer. And the city of Waterloo can seize that damage groundwater. So they said, "No, you're not allowed to drill your wells -- so we said, okay, well, on the option 2 -- we decided that we would design a variable refrigerant flow system, which is an air-to-air heat pump system for heating and cooling. And then we were going to combine that with a specific heat pump that can recover heat from the buildings wastewater and use that to help heat the domestic hot water. But again, the city had an unfortunate interpretation of the Plumbing Code, which we've appealed, but they said the wastewater heat pumps weren't going to be permitted in the city. So we're persistent. We kept going. So we'll stick with the VRF system for heating and cooling. And now we're specifying a specialized air to water heat pump to heat the building's domestic hot water instead of the wastewater heat pump. So nevertheless, after a lot of difficulty, obtaining municipal approval, which seems to be a trend. I'm proud to say that Carrick will be Killam's first completely electrified new development in Ontario. But as you can see, it's not easy. And despite the tremendous need for these electric solutions, municipal approvals are slow to catch up. And finally, just before I finish, I just want to provide an example of electrification as well as future proofing and it's right next door. And hopefully, some of you will be able to visit after this meeting. But it's the governor here in Halifax. And so the governor is unique in that it's small, it's only 12 units. And it allows us to test some new technologies to both electrify as well as future-proofing the building. So we can imagine how this building is going to operate 10, 20 years old. And so for example, each unit has its own condenser on the roof connected to the unit's electrical panel, and that ensures that tenants pay for all of their heating and cooling in their units. We have WiFi connected thermostats that can be programmed to tenant schedules and adjust it remotely in order to save energy. We even have plugs in each unit connected to Killam's generator and those plug to power tenants refrigerators. So tenants won't lose perishables during climate change induced power outages, their WiFi will work, and they'll be able to charge their smart devices. And all of the buildings, parking spots will be ready for Level 2 EV chargers. So when people move in and they bring their electric vehicles, it will be as simple as installing a charger and they'll be ready to go. And those are just a few examples of the modernization that we're trying there. We're trying to innovate. We're trying new things. We're figuring out electrification. And that allows us to take some of those lessons learned in the development portfolio and then test them and then use them in the larger portfolio. So I'm going to discuss how we're taking some of the lessons that we're learning from our new constructions and applying them to our existing building portfolio. And as you're probably aware, our portfolio, like everyone else has a substantial reliance on fossil fuels. So about 44% of our total energy comes from fossil fuels. So this is used to heat both our buildings but our domestic hot water. We have explored alternatives to these, namely hydrogen energy and renewable natural gas. But we just found that they're not market ready, and they won't be available in fishing quantities to meet our needs in time to decarbonize our portfolio. So this leads us to an electrified solution. And the federal government has mandated a net 0 electrical grid across Canada by 2035. So we can look to this as a source of a clean energy that we can apply to our buildings. And we can apply new heat pump technologies at our buildings similar to what we're doing at the new construction. So it should be noted though that applying these to older buildings is a little more difficult than a new building because the old buildings don't meet today's construction standards. So we will continue to maintain our natural gas systems, and that will carry the load during extreme periods of cold in the winter time. So take a look at it as an example project. This is Lakefront Apartments St Dire with Nova Scotia. And it's one that we're conducting a feasibility study on now. And it's a group of 32 buildings, former military accommodation, which now serves as affordable housing, and it was built in the mid-1950s, which as you can imagine, differs greatly from the construction standards that we use today. So over the last 10 years, Killam has upgraded the heating plants and implemented high-efficiency natural gas systems. We're now looking at a wholesale retrofit of the building leading towards electrification. So this would include upgrading both the roofs and the walls to today's performance standards for insulation as well as new windows. Other things like LED lighting, we're actively doing at most of our properties already. We would implement that as well as well as low flow plumbing fixtures, which are not necessarily an energy measure, but they're a great water saving conservation measure. Once we've got the building envelope upgraded, we can look at applying a low-temperature heating systems, which enables the use of heat pumps in older buildings. And this would be an air-to-water heat pump and would provide probably about 90% of the energy required. So we see a 90% reduction in gas consumption at the buildings and an overall 50% reduction in energy use. So building on the heat pump methodology, we can look at 2 applications of heat pumps for 2 different types of buildings. So in larger buildings where we don't have balconies and they're heated by baseboard hydronic heating, we can look at applying a series of heat pumps in a cascade system which can produce a temperature of water that's able to heat this existing building. So we're doing a feasibility study right now on Queen Pool Tower and Halifax. And the results of that study indicate that we'll see a 40% to 50% energy reduction for heating, and again a 90% reduction in gas consumption. In billings where we have balconies, which is a very common type of building in the portfolio, we can look to the residential market. And it's very common to have many split heat pumps installed in single-family homes in Atlantic Canada, and they're starting to broaden across the rest of Canada as well. These can be applied as a primary source of heating and cooling in these type of buildings. And we would integrate them with the existing heating systems. So we still use that as a backup during extreme periods of cold. We probably see greater than a 50% reduction in energy consumption to both heat and cool lease apartments. But you must understand in the older buildings, it probably will require an electrical upgrade because they've been designed in the past to operate on a fossil-fired system for heat and the electrical systems do require an upgrade to implement heat pumps across the building. Finally, we look at domestic hot water. Over the past 10 to 15 years, Killam has implemented a number of solar thermal collection systems to preheat hot water in our buildings, and we see an example here at 7 Parker Street in Dartmouth. We'll continue to maintain and operate these. They provide a good value, but technology has evolved since these have been applied at our building. And now we look to the heat pumps. So Andrew mentioned a couple of ways that we're using heat pumps at our new construction. We can also use air source heat pumps to preheat our domestic hot water in existing buildings where we have the space to do so. In any buildings where we apply geothermal energy, a water to water heat pump makes really good sense. And finally, we're still exploring the wastewater heat pumps as a type of system to reclaim the energy that's discharged from the building and serve our needs for new hot water. And with any of these technologies, we expect to see again a 50% cost reduction to heat the hot water as well as 250 to 350% system efficiencies while doing that. executiveHi, everyone. Good morning. As we just spoke about, we do have various initiatives in place to help decarbonize and electrify our new construction buildings as well as our existing. But we also know that our residents, both present and future are interested in doing their part as well. And that is part of why we are targeting the installation of an additional 400 or more Level 2 electric vehicle charges to about 50 properties within Killam's portfolio. Again, these are level 2 charges, so they can charge an electric vehicle in roughly 8 to 10 hours. And presently, we have 183 Level 2 electric vehicle chargers deployed across 27 properties. The additional installation of these 400 Level 2 chargers is in the ballpark of about $2 million worth of investment, but we're proud to say that we do have a project funding partner. It's Natural Resources Canada, and they are helping to fund 50% of this initiative. Because of this, we're able to target an ROI, return on investment of roughly 8% to 10%. They're actually now being required to be electric vehicle charger ready at all of their parking stalls. So this change is coming. This is -- we're preparing for this. So we're adding a lot of electricity consumption to our portfolio, to our buildings when we're going the electrification route, but we also want to produce our own electricity as well, and part of this can be done on site through solar PV installations. To date, we have 18 properties with solar PV across our portfolio. And the production is roughly 1,800 megawatt hours per year, and this translates to a utility cost offset of almost $0.25 million. So that leads to a simple ROI of around 7%. And what I mean by simple ROI is that, that's using our today's costs with the electric utilities. So as they inevitably increase, that ROI is going to improve. Distribution of these solar arrays is across 4 regions, 4 provinces, Nova Scotia, Ontario, Alberta and most predominantly in Prince Edward Island. And we targeted a more heavily deployment in Prince Edward Island because of their higher electricity costs. So this improves the ROI on that investment. These 18 properties are able to supply roughly 4% of our operationally controlled electricity cost. And of those that have been installed for just over a year, it's around -- it's 12 properties that have been installed for that long. We're seeing 94% of expected production, which we are very pleased to see. So to show Killam's commitment to renewable energy. And we have set a target on utilizing 10% of renewable energies -- renewable energy by 2025 to offset electricity to our properties. But this isn't as easy as installing solar PV to each and every rooftop that we have. There are many considerations highlighted -- are a couple of them that I think would apply to a lot of what Andrew talked about on the new development side, but also [ Aaron, ] on our existing portfolio. And some of those considerations are the cost of electricity, like I had touched on with our PPI solar deployment, the carbon intensity of that utility. So if we deploy solar in a region with a more carbon-intensive grid, it's going to offset more carbon emissions. Available rebates, those really help draw -- drive the return on investment for those projects and then site capability. And what I mean by site capability, specifically to the solar sense would be the orientation of that property is their space on the roof for solar? What's the electrical size coming into the building and those sorts of things. So there's lots to consider. We really want to make sure that we're really making the right decisions when we are doing these investments, especially around these projects. So again, I just want to drop that home. analystSo I had one question about the cost of the Level 2 charging station. So he -- it was pointed out that it's a cost of $2 million for 400 units, which is about $5,000 a unit. And I was -- just wanted to point note that I put one into my house for $500, but about $300 or $200 installation, and it was in a remote [ grad ], had run underground wire this sort of stuff. So I'm just wondering why the cost is $5,000 or not $500?
Unknown Executive
executiveOkay. Great question. I think you got an excellent deal there. So we have -- in a lot of our parking garages, we have to do, whether it's 3 phase or single phase. We'll have to do various upgrades to the electrical system to allow us to actually receive those charges. And we also have to pay and add an expense to do something called the capacity test, which is to make sure that there's actually space electrically to add the chargers. So we have to do a bit more design than you would for a typical just residential install as well as the runs for the cabling. It can be quite long when you're trying to get a good dispersion throughout the parking garages. So there is a higher infrastructure costs as well.
Philip Fraser
executiveI mean as an example, building over in [ Dartmouth ] 175-unit building, putting in 10 EV chargers, we equate from the energy consumption, the equivalent of what we're using today on our meter. It's a lot of extra energy when you get past 1, 2 and especially most department buildings, they are basically on a billing system different than a residential house. We have demand charges. So there's a little -- a lot more in terms of the complexity of looking at these buildings. And then you go -- in every -- we deal with 33 different electrical utilities across the country. Everyone has a different billing system and a different standard relative to hooking up and adding more to the grid. Any other questions? If not, again, thank you very much for attending today.
